Linking newborn screening to essential sickle cell disease care in Uganda: a spatial hub-and-spoke network analysis of access, readiness, and strengthening priorities

Description
Workflow, analysis outputs, supplementary materials, and validation scripts for a spatial hub-and-spoke network analysis linking geocoded newborn sickle cell disease screening sites to eligible SCD care hubs in Uganda. The repository supports assessment of route feasibility, receiving-hub readiness, hub workload, weak linkages, service-readiness gaps, and strengthening priorities for phased screening-to-care implementation.
